mirror of
https://github.com/apache/superset.git
synced 2024-09-16 10:39:55 -04:00
fix(utils): use getaddrinfo for hostname check to support ipv6 (#21042)
This commit is contained in:
parent
222f1e7ea8
commit
2aa3bb6c00
@ -44,7 +44,7 @@ def is_hostname_valid(host: str) -> bool:
|
||||
Test if a given hostname can be resolved.
|
||||
"""
|
||||
try:
|
||||
socket.gethostbyname(host)
|
||||
socket.getaddrinfo(host, None)
|
||||
return True
|
||||
except socket.gaierror:
|
||||
return False
|
||||
|
Loading…
Reference in New Issue
Block a user